GOVERNMENT ORDER

Subject: The execution of works for a Panchayat by contractors engaged by a Panchayat under the West Bengal Panchayat Act, 1973, regarding.

1. In the circumstances reported by the Extension Officer, the Government of West Bengal, after careful examination, hereby orders that every contractor engaged by a Panchayat carrying on the execution of works for a Panchayat shall furnish Form 8 to the Zila Parishad within forty-five days.

2. The matter has been examined. Every contractor engaged by a Panchayat carrying on the execution of works for a Panchayat shall make an application in Form 8 to the Zila Parishad within forty-five days, accompanied by a fee of two thousand rupees.

3. It is, accordingly, clarified that a separate application shall be made in respect of each place at which the execution of works for a Panchayat is undertaken, and the Zila Parishad shall dispose of it within forty-five days of its receipt.

4. Difficulties, if any, in the implementation of this government order may be brought to the notice of the Information and Public Relations Department, Government of West Bengal.
